REVIEW : Helikon-Tex Bushcraft Satchel

Helikon-tex bushcraft satchel review by Richard Prideaux

The Helikon-Tex Bushcraft Satchel is a rugged, simple and easily-used product. From the very first use I just stuffed kit into in and started giving it a hard time in the forests and mountains of North Wales and Scotland (and a few trips through railway stations and airports). This is always a good sign for me – if I have to carefully think about how I am going to use something and work within the limitations of it then there’s probably a depper issue.

REVIEW: Helikon-Tex Classic Army Fleece

The Helikon-Tex Classic Army fleece is absolutely perfect for short (4-6hr) trips with a medium-weight rucksack in rough terrain and dense undergrowth where the weather is changeable. It’s not a fast-and-light mountaineering layer, nor a dedicated hard-shell waterproof, but it holds that middle ground and does a simple job well without making a fuss.
